(Reuters) – Greece’s biggest gaming firm OPAP on Wednesday reported its highest ever annual gross gaming revenue driven by the strong performance of online casino games and sports betting.
GGR for 2024 reached 2.30 billion euros ($2.50 billion), up from 2.09 billion a year earlier, while recurring net profit also grew 11.9% year-on-year to 491.6 million euros.
